We have red foxes. For a while there was a mom and three kits, then two adults (possibly the kits from earlier?). Currently there's just one very healthy looking fox. Our cats are indoor only. Chickens are in a full enclosed pen. There's way too many predators here to let them free range. Besides foxes we have coyotes, lots of bobcats, racoons, skunks and mountain lions. To let chickens free range we'd have to guard them all the time they were out of the coop.
The foxes like to leave markers to "claim" parts of the property... like the deck or welcome mat. My wife's gardening shoes have disappeared off the porch a few times. The other day I was pulling cut brush off the leach field down to where I've been chipping it with the tractor. I came down to the tractor and the fox was there marking my chipping pile.
